James A. Longenberger, 89, of Toledo, OH, passed away in his sleep on March 27, 2023.
James was born on September 26, 1933, to James and Wilma Longenberger in Toledo, OH. After graduating from Woodward High School in 1951, he started working in the Toledo shipyard and then moved to field construction as a journeyman Boilermaker for the International Brotherhood of Boilermakers Local 85. He worked for over 30 years with the Boilermakers and was invited to join the State of Ohio as a Boiler and Inservice Nuclear Inspector in 1985. In February 2000, James reached his career highlight by becoming a Chief Inspector of the State of New Hampshire with a seat on the National Board of Boiler Inspection. Having received a nuclear endorsement, he continued inspecting in the nuclear industry at various locations throughout the United States. After retiring in 2007, he went on to teach welding and blueprint reading at Owens Community College for a few years.
In 1971, he met Patricia, and they wed in 1973, going on to have two children. He had three children from his first marriage.
In the early 1950’s James played semi-pro football with the Toledo Maroon’s. He was, also, a local sprint car driver at Toledo Speedway in the early 1960’s. He was an avid hunter and enjoyed bass fishing.
